First comprehensive higher level phylogeny of Zygaenidae (Lepidoptera) including estimated ages of the major lineages and a review of known zygaenid fossils
Zygaenidae, also known as burnet, forester, smoky, or leaf skeletonizer moths, are a family of mainly diurnal moths well known for their aposematic colouration and the ability to release hydrogen cyanide as a defence mechanism. Association between clinical outcome and microbiological findings in peritonsillar abscess - an observational study
Background: Previous studies on causative pathogens in peritonsillar abscesses have yielded varying results. However, Group A streptococci (GAS) and Fusobacterium necrophorum have been identified frequently. Exploring the thermodynamic and kinetic landscape of amyloid fibril formation
Misfolding, self-assembly, and subsequent deposition of amyloid β plaques and tau tangles are closely associated with Alzheimer’s disease (AD) and its neurodegenerative processes, driving healthy neurons into a diseased state. At present, AD is the most widespread form of dementia, causing profound personal and familial hardship as well as imposing a substantial societal economic burden.Currently,The purpose of the work that forms the basis of this thesis has been to investigate fundamental properties of amyloid β and tau self-assembly and their solubility. The results of this research are presented as five research articles. Repeatability of pheromone emissions from individual female ermine moths Yponomeuta padellus and Yponomeuta rorellus
The repeatability of the composition of pheromone emitted by individual female moths (Yponomeuta) was determined by gas Chromatographic analysis. An improved technique for repeated collections of airborne volatiles from the same moth was developed. Evaluation of a feedback control method for hydronic heating systems based on indoor temperature measurements
Indoor temperatures in apartment blocks are often indirectly controlled by the outdoor temperature using a feedforward control loop, in which the radiator supply temperature is a function of the outdoor tem- perature.
